About North White Middle School

North White Middle School is a public middle school in Monon, IN, part of North White School Corp, serving approximately 207 students in grades 6th-8th with a 14.8: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 2.9 out of 10 and ranks #1,778 of 1,823 schools in IN. State assessment records show 39%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2011-2025) and 44%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2011-2025).
